What are carry-on luggage?

Carry-on luggage is simply a type of luggage that is small enough to be taken as your hand luggage on an airplane. Due to airline restrictions, luggage must be a certain size and weight to be taken on-board the cabin with you, with carry-on luggage designed to meet all these requirements while storing your belongings.

How to choose the right carry-on luggage in 2025?

Another picture of a carry-on luggage

Struggling to find the best carry-on luggage? Here are a few things to look out for:

  • Size: If you want to take carry-on luggage onto a plane then it must be within the airline’s size restrictions, so make sure you don’t buy anything too large or heavy. Check the airline requirements before shopping to make sure you get something suitable.
  • Materials: Carry-on luggage comes in various designs and materials, so be sure to think about what suits your needs most. For instance, if you are travelling for work and need to bring your laptop or other fragile items, then a hard-side carry-on suitcase may be the best option. For lightweight travel, consider a backpack or holdall.
  • Purpose: Think about what you need the carry-on luggage for, as you’ll find it easier to choose something that meets your needs. For instance, if you are travelling with family you may need several bags or small suitcases, while people travelling for work may require more robust storage that protects fragile belongings like laptops, cameras and microphones.

What is the best kind of carry-on luggage in Australia?

There are a few options when it comes to the popular types of carry-on luggage available:

  • Backpack: A standard backpack typically qualifies as carry-on luggage, with many using this when travelling on a plane. The great thing about a backpack is how versatile it is, with many uses beyond simply travelling.
  • Holdall: Holdalls are another popular choice for carry-on luggage, usually offering more storage than a backpack while remaining lightweight and easy to carry. Some may be too large for air travel, however. So make sure to check this if the holdall is on the larger side.
  • Suitcases: Many suitcases qualify for carry-on luggage and these tend to offer the most storage and security for your belongings. It’s one of the best types of carry-on luggage for fragile items like electronics or for bringing additional belongings beyond what’s in your main suitcase.
